🎓Early Academic Pursuits 

Education and Training

Weijun Hu, Ph.D., is a renowned professor in the Department of Museum and Cultural Heritage at the School of Archaeology, Jilin University, China. His academic journey began with a Bachelor’s degree in Art Design from Jilin University’s Art College (1998-2002), followed by a Master’s degree in Product Design from the same institution (2002-2005). He further pursued a Ph.D. in Product Design at Soochow University (2005-2008), refining his expertise in cultural heritage preservation, museum studies, and design aesthetics.

💼Professional Endeavors 

Academic Positions

Dr. Hu’s professional career spans over two decades, beginning as a teacher in the Design Department at Jilin University’s School of Art (2005-2020). In 2020, he transitioned to the Department of Cultural Heritage and Museum at the School of Archaeology, where he continues to contribute significantly to the field. His work integrates research, teaching, and design, focusing on cultural heritage, museum exhibition curation, and visual communication.

📚Contributions and Research Focus on Museum Studies

Dr. Hu’s research interests encompass a wide array of interdisciplinary fields, including: Visual Communication Design, Advertising Design, Museum Exhibition Design, Cultural Creative Product Design, Art Anthropology, Protection and Dissemination of Intangible Cultural Heritage. His scholarly contributions include extensive research projects funded by esteemed institutions such as the Jilin Provincial Department of Education, the China Postdoctoral Science Foundation, and the Ministry of Education of China. Notable research projects include: Integration of Intangible Cultural Heritage into College Aesthetics Education (2024-2027) Ecological Design of Archaeological Site Cultural Landscapes (2022-2025) Teaching Reform and Practice of Museum Exhibition Design (2023-2025) Research on Traditional Folk Craft in Northeast China Based on Bayesian Model (2018-2021) Aesthetic Study of Shamanism Creation Art (2016-2018)
